Are these movers licensed for interstate moves?

Interstate movers are required to hold USDOT and MC numbers. Always confirm a provider's licensing and insurance directly before booking.

How far in advance should I book a long-distance move?

For cross-country moves, reaching out 4–8 weeks ahead gives the most flexibility on dates and pricing.
